24 Episodes 2017 - 2018
Episode 1
Tue, Oct 3, 201721 mins
Axl returns home from his summer trip to Europe, sporting a man-bun and embracing a new, chill European outlook on life.

Episode 2
Tue, Oct 10, 201721 mins
Frankie gives away unused items from the house in the hope of getting food in return. Sue and Lexie find their apartment is being inhabited; Axl's new job as a bus driver gives him the opportunity to look after Brick.
Episode 3
Tue, Oct 17, 201721 mins
Frankie is stoked when Axl invites her and Mike to meet and have dinner with girlfriend Lexie's rich parents, Tammy and Bennett (guest stars LISA RINNA and GREGORY HARRISON). But Frankie is worried that their less then luxurious lifestyle may put a damper on their meeting. Meanwhile, Brick is excited to be a part of the Sophomore Slammer fundraiser, in which fellow classmates fake arrest each other and friends come to pay money - which will go to charity - to bail them out. But Brick soon discovers that no matter how hard he tries, he just can't get arrested.
Episode 4
Tue, Oct 24, 201721 mins
Frankie and Brick find out that almost 50 years ago a woman died in their bathtub, as they continue to investigate, they find out she was murdered.

Episode 5
Tue, Oct 31, 201721 mins
Brick joins the school orchestra to find himself a new girlfriend.
Episode 6
Tue, Nov 7, 201721 mins
Pat has to stay at the Hecks House for a few days, while Axl and Brick ponder what it is exactly that Mike does at the quarry.
Episode 7
Tue, Nov 14, 201721 mins
The Hecks' hectic family drive to Frankie's sister's home for Thanksgiving is delayed by numerous obstacles and other diversions. Meanwhile, just when Axl takes a job at Spudsy's alongside Sue, budget cuts may force the manager to lay off one of the Heck siblings.
Episode 8
Tue, Nov 21, 201721 mins
Axl heads to Chicago to visit Hutch (recurring guest star ALPHONSO McAULEY) for the weekend but discovers that his friend, who has his own apartment and a job, is now acting more like a responsible adult than the free-spirited college student he once knew. Meanwhile, Sue's excitement over having the apartment to herself over the weekend turns to horror when she is unable to sleep after watching Silence of the Lambs; and Brick enlists Frankie and Mike's aid to help convince Lilah (guest star BRENNA D'AMICO), a new student who doesn't know anyone at school yet, that she and Brick would make a cute couple.
Episode 9
Tue, Dec 5, 201721 mins
When Orson is named as one of Indiana's Top 200 Most Livable Cities, Frankie is reminded that she must come up with something to place in the time capsule that will be buried in the base of the newly-rededicated Orson Cow. Meanwhile: when Bill Norwood informs Mike that he and Paula are separating, gobsmacked Mike starts to appreciate Frankie more; Brick must complete three acts of bravery to win back Cindy; and Axl volunteers Sue to be his personal assistant to impress prospective employers.

Episode 10
Tue, Dec 12, 201721 mins
It's Christmastime, and Frankie and Sue are devastated after Axl informs them that he's not going to church this year because he's beginning to question his faith. Meanwhile, Mike goes to war with the Glossner kids after they keep defacing his new, giant inflatable snowman; and Brick goes all out in an attempt to wrap his first present for a planned Christmas Yankee Swap.

Episode 11
Tue, Jan 2, 201820 mins
As New Year's Eve approaches, Sue admits to Frankie that she likes Sean Donahue and that she kissed him at the Christmas party. But she's still trying to figure out if her kiss with Sean was a fluke or if it actually meant that he likes her. Meanwhile, Mike forces Axl and Brick to take a drive with him and Mike's dad, Big Mike (recurring guest star JOHN CULLUM), and they are shocked to discover what is planned when they reach their final destination.
Episode 12
Tue, Jan 9, 201821 mins
Now that Axl has a real job, he begins to bond more with Mike and spends a lot of time with him - leaving Frankie frozen out of their interactions; and just as Sue is about to break up with Aidan, Brad pleads with her to wait a beat until after he has a chance to win the affection of Aidan's handsome friend, Luke.
Episode 13
Tue, Jan 16, 201821 mins
Frankie decides that she needs to find something new that she's passionate about - life's third act - and Reverend TimTom (recurring guest star PAUL HIPP) offers the perfect solution. Meanwhile, tired of hearing Sue and Brick argue because of the giant hole between their bedroom walls, Mike orders them to fix it; and after Axl refuses to let rich girlfriend Lexie pay for some extravagant outings, Lexie finds a way to fool him into thinking he's becoming lucky when money and other high priced items suddenly make their way into his hands.
Episode 14
Tue, Feb 6, 201821 mins
Mike's wayward brother comes to town and presents Sue with an extravagant gift, which Mike thinks is stolen goods. Meanwhile, with Sue now older and living the college life, Mike feels like he's not as close to her as he used to be and tries to figure out a way to reconnect; Axl blows the money from his first paycheck on a big-screen TV and blames his spending spree on years of learning from Frankie; and Brick is delighted to discover mysterious, unmarked gifts being left at the front door.
Episode 15
Tue, Feb 27, 201821 mins
Frankie takes Sue to a bar to celebrate her 21st birthday; Brick and Mike go to a 'Planet Nowhere' Convention; Axl and Hutch head to Ohio in the Winnebago to attend Kenny's wedding.

Episode 16
Tue, Mar 13, 201821 mins
As Frankie spends much of her time in tears from a bad week, Mike is offered a promotion to regional manager by the company that owns his quarry, but can't bear to say goodbye to his fellow co-workers. Meanwhile, Brick is facing some unwarranted mistreatment by his high school health teacher, who is taking her anger at Axl out on him.

Episode 17
Tue, Mar 20, 201821 mins
Sue is about to return to East Indiana University, along with a detour to Notre Dame University to profess her love for Sean Donahue, when she finds out her car is stolen. When Frankie discovers the Glossner kids stole it for Rita Glossner, and even the Orson Police are afraid to take action against them, Mike rallies the Heck family, along with the Donahues and Bill Norwood to take down the maniacal clan once and for all.

Episode 18
Tue, Apr 3, 201821 mins
Dr. Fulton tells Frankie and Mike that Brick and Cindy have been making out all over the school. Mike tries to teach Brick proper dating etiquette; Sue attempts to give Sean the snow globe, and tell him how much she likes him; Frankie finds a box of unfinished thank you letters, she orders Axl to finish them, and mail them all out
Episode 19
Tue, Apr 10, 201821 mins
Frankie is surprised but relieved when Dr. Goodwin agrees to buy all of the peanut brittle that Brick needs to sell for school. But the good doctor displays a bit of Mr. Hyde behavior when Frankie doesn't deliver the product in an expeditious manner. Meanwhile, Axl is getting sick and tired of having Mike tell him how to run his life; and things go off the rails when Axl attempts to trade in the Winnebago and buy a car. Sue is more determined than ever to win a very prestigious and competitive hotel scholarship; and Frankie swears that she's seeing something mysterious flying through the house.

Episode 20
Tue, May 1, 201821 mins
After being caught driving by Mike and Frankie, Brick is punished by being forced to go to the prom, which due to budget cuts at school now includes sophomores and freshmen. The problem comes when Brick tries to convince Cindy to go with him, and Frankie realizes the former social skills classmates he was supposed to go with have lost their eccentricities, while Brick hasn't. Meanwhile Lexie urges Axl to make up for Sue's 21st birthday two months late and get her a present, but he can't figure out what to get her.
Episode 21
Tue, May 8, 201821 mins
Brick and Sue enter a trivia contest in the hopes of winning a special mother's day gift for Frankie, specifically a trip for two to London to watch the Royal Wedding of Prince Harry and Meghan Markle. Meanwhile, Axl is offered a job opportunity that could change his life.
Episode 22
Tue, May 15, 201821 mins
Frankie goes out of her way to keep Axl from taking a job in Denver. The normally optimistic Sue becomes despondent over Sean Donahue leaving for Ghana before she gets the chance to declare her love for him, and Brick buys a ridiculous number of lawn chairs to make up for the one he lost years ago.
Episode 23
Tue, May 22, 201860 mins
Frankie tries to put on a brave face as Axl gets ready to leave for his new job in Denver. Each of the other Heck family members also prepare for their new life without him as well. Sue gets his car, while Brick inadvertently blocks off his bedroom with a bookshelf he bought from the local library. Meanwhile, as the TSA stops Sean Donahue at the airport en-route to Ghana, they discover the snow globe Sue snuck into his duffel bag with a love note, which causes him to rush home to finally tell Sue how he feels about her.

Episode 24
Tue, May 22, 2018
The series concludes as the family escorts Axl to Colorado. Meanwhile the long affair of the snow globe and its relation to Sean and Sue's relationship comes to a head.
